| Q: How does WVFT procure gifts and send them to the community? How can we know that the child’s family has a real need? |
A: WVFT project staff conducted a survey of parents concerning their needs. When this was done in each project area, a “Fulfill your life with the grace of giving” gift catalog was produced. When WVFT receives your donation, we will procure the gift and deliver it to the children, family and community in the project area where there is a need.

| Q: Why do some gifts cost more than the local market price? |
A: Every gift includes the cost of procurement, operation and delivery to needy families in rural areas.

| Q: When the family cultivates mushrooms by using the first mushroom spores pack that is donated until it becomes useless, what if the family wants to continue cultivating mushrooms and they need a new pack of mushroom spores, does WVFT need to wait for a new donation or not and continue to support this family? |
A: When the family receives the mushroom spores pack to cultivate mushrooms and these are sold, they must be responsible for procuring the mushroom spores pack the next time they want to continue the cultivation so that other families will receive help too.

| Q: What are some of the project areas that these gifts go to? Can the sponsor specify his/her province preference? |
A: The gifts are given to the project areas according to the suitability of each community.

| Q: If the donation for pig exceeds the need of a family, how will WVFT use this excess money? |
A: WVFT will use this money to subsidize other gift items that lack enough money.
